14:31:28 <tcohen> #startmeeting Development IRC Meeting 26 April 2023 14:31:28 <huginn> Meeting started Wed Apr 26 14:31:28 2023 UTC. The chair is tcohen. Information about MeetBot at http://wiki.debian.org/MeetBot. 14:31:28 <huginn> Useful Commands: #action #agreed #help #info #idea #link #topic #startvote. 14:31:28 <huginn> The meeting name has been set to 'development_irc_meeting_26_april_2023' 14:31:47 <tcohen> #link https://wiki.koha-community.org/wiki/Development_IRC_meeting_26_April_2023 Today's agenda 14:32:01 <tcohen> #topic Introductions 14:32:07 <tcohen> #info Tomas Cohen Arazi 14:32:14 <cait> #info Katrin Fischer, BSZ, Germany 14:32:24 <oleonard> #info Owen Leonard, Athens County Public Libraries, Ohio, USA 14:32:38 <thd> #info Thomas Dukleth, Agogme, New York City 14:32:50 <tcohen> hi thd, nice to see you around (and everyone else of course) 14:32:57 <ashimema> #info Martin Renvoize, PTFS Europe 14:33:16 <tcohen> 10 more seconds 14:33:34 <tcohen> #topic Announcements 14:33:52 <tcohen> #info KohaCon23 Update: 14:34:19 <tcohen> #info Call for talks closes April 30th 14:34:33 <tcohen> can anyone send a reminder to the lists? 14:34:46 <tcohen> say, tomorrow? 14:35:06 <cait> sorry not volunteering this time 14:35:56 <cait> too much this week and next week I'll have more time but too late 14:36:23 <tcohen> #info Andrii sent a reminder to the lists 14:36:32 <tcohen> #action tcohen will reinforce it tomorrow 14:37:19 <tcohen> #info 'Spring into Fitness: Koha Community Challenge 2023 (koha-US and ByWater Solutions)' 14:37:29 <tcohen> #info Join at https://koha-us.org/2023/04/06/spring-into-fitness-koha-community-challenge-2023/ 14:37:36 <tcohen> moving on 14:37:42 <cait> tcohen++ 14:37:46 <tcohen> #topic Update from the Release Manager (23.05) 14:38:16 <tcohen> #info Lots of things pushed, several interesting ones to get in in the next weeks. Hurry! 14:38:35 <tcohen> #info Looking closely to a design discussion on Vue-land 14:39:14 <tcohen> #info Contact tcohen if you really want your stuff pushed, so we have a clear understanding of the steps that follow and the chances they have to get pushed 14:39:26 <tcohen> moving on? questino? 14:40:14 <cait> I'll have if you fail things :) 14:40:15 <tcohen> #info tcohen asked the Translation Manager to hand us the commands that are used in Pootle to update things, so we have more hands able to do it 14:40:49 <tcohen> #info Email sent to koha-translate to start the conversation about switching to another tool begining next cycle 14:41:08 <tcohen> #topic Updates from the Release Maintainers 14:41:14 <tcohen> rmaints? 14:41:26 <tcohen> Skipping 14:41:38 <tcohen> #topic Updates from the QA Team 14:41:38 <ashimema> #info 22.11.x is behind on this months release whilst we try to get strings sorted 14:41:45 <ashimema> just made it 😛 14:41:48 <tcohen> hehe 14:42:12 <ashimema> I've not been on QA much this month.. trying desperately hard to keep up on other commitments 14:42:54 <tcohen> #topic Status of roadmap projects 14:43:07 <tcohen> #link https://annuel.framapad.org/p/Roadmap_for_Koha_v23.05 14:43:37 <tcohen> #info Lots of things done or almost done 14:44:00 <tcohen> #info Generic solution for CSRF delayed for early next cycle, unfortunately 14:44:05 <khall> #info Kyle M Hall, ByWater Solutions 14:44:33 <tcohen> #info ILL backends into core delayed for next cycle 14:44:39 <cait> oh 14:44:41 <cait> i missed my topic 14:44:58 <tcohen> #info Great work from PedroAmorim[m] to speed up the ILL requests page 14:45:09 <cait> yes, QA is too low... I have asked QA team to fix it... 14:45:35 <tcohen> #info kudos to oleonard for his intensive work on streamlining the UI and normalizing the way we do things 14:45:44 <cait> oleonard++ 14:46:00 <cait> PedroAmorim++ 14:46:00 <oleonard> I'm making good progress! Thanks to all for testing and QA 14:46:20 <ashimema> oleonard++ 14:46:30 <tcohen> Maybe we finish the FA upgrade next cycle 14:46:48 <tcohen> #topic Updates from the QA Team 14:46:55 <tcohen> your turn, cait 14:47:02 <tcohen> don't get distracted :-P 14:47:07 <cait> again? :) 14:47:30 <cait> #info Need more action from the whole QA team to fix the QA queue 14:48:00 <tcohen> cait++ 14:48:45 <tcohen> [off] Bernardo has fired the update script 14:48:46 <cait> #info Numbers are constantly above 100, I hope we can push down some more, lots of bugs (faulty behaviour) ones too 14:48:55 <tcohen> [off] and I've got the command 14:49:14 <cait> [off] ashimema: can you give me a go at transaltions still? I can finish tonight 14:49:26 <cait> I also put up the roles page for 23.11 14:49:33 <tcohen> I don't think it has finished yet 14:49:37 <cait> please sign up for QA if you can - need more hands always 14:49:38 <ashimema> I'm not releasing you give me the go cait 14:49:45 <cait> but if you do.. please also DO QA :) 14:49:56 <cait> thank you 14:49:57 <tcohen> moving on? 14:50:00 <cait> yep 14:50:07 <tcohen> #topic Actions from last meeting 14:50:45 <tcohen> #info Selenium and Cypress tests are passing already 14:51:05 <tcohen> #info CSRF day postponed for after the release 14:51:30 <tcohen> I'd skip the next ones today 14:51:45 <tcohen> #topic General development discussion (trends, ideas, .. 14:52:15 <tcohen> #info Roles for 23.11 are open. Please put your name here: https://wiki.koha-community.org/wiki/Roles_for_23.11 14:52:33 <cait> would someone send to the mailing list please? 14:52:51 <tcohen> #action tcohen to send email about roles for 23.11 14:54:03 <cait> thank you 14:54:09 <tcohen> done 14:54:49 <tcohen> #info We need to agree on a default Perltidy configuration. See bug 30002. To be voted next meeting. 14:54:49 <huginn> 04Bug https://bugs.koha-community.org/bugzilla3/show_bug.cgi?id=30002 enhancement, P5 - low, ---, jonathan.druart+koha, ASSIGNED , Add project-level perltidyrc 14:55:24 <tcohen> #info We need to upgrade Gitea, and move to Forgejo. Anyone willing to spend time on that please contact tcohen 14:55:50 <tcohen> Do we know who maintains perldoc.koha-community.org? 14:56:51 <tcohen> [off] Bernardo says the commands are erroring and that's why strings haven't got updated yet. HE's working on it right now 14:57:08 <cait> i think gmcharlt_ 14:57:26 <cait> [off] that makes snse, but hope it's not a hard fix 14:57:40 <tcohen> [off] he blames constant nodejs dependencies changes 14:58:51 <tcohen> #info perldoc.k-c is outdated, we need to investigate and have it update more frecquently 14:59:48 <tcohen> #info Development documentation (from the hackfest): nothing to discuss here. People do their best. If you want to spend time on documenting the listed things, and need guidance, contact us by any means 15:00:03 <cait> we shoudl save the list 15:00:09 <cait> maybe as a todo in the wiki? 15:00:20 <tcohen> are you volunteering? 15:00:26 <cait> I#ll try 15:00:31 <cait> can you action me plz? 15:00:32 <ashimema> I made notes 15:00:39 <cait> yep,t hey are on the agenda 15:00:41 <ashimema> action cait, and she can grab me if needed 15:00:46 <cait> i just don't want them to get lost there 15:02:03 <tcohen> #action cait and ashimema will put together the TODO notes from the hackfest on the Wiki 15:02:11 <tcohen> #topic Set time of next meeting 15:03:18 <reiveune> bye 15:03:19 <thd> The issue of DMARC compaitibility for the mailing list needs input from Katipo. MIME nesting seems not to be a serious choice as no one seems to have notice of implementing that. 15:03:44 <tcohen> thd: we don't have quorum to decide anything on that today 15:03:52 <thd> Certainly, 15:04:05 <tcohen> I'd say defer to next meeting 15:04:15 <thd> but we need input from Katipo to consider properly. 15:04:21 <tcohen> and we might need to advertise the topics on the list so interested people are around 15:04:28 <tcohen> can you contact them? 15:05:42 <thd> Them is perhaps the Koha founders who once worked there. 15:06:14 <cait> thd: I think biblibre mostly 15:06:26 <cait> they host all mailing lists but Koha 15:06:43 <thd> The general mailing list is still Katipo about which the issue was raised. 15:06:46 <cait> koha-devel etc. 15:06:58 <cait> is ist not also present for theothers? 15:07:00 <tcohen> #info Next meeting: 10 May 2023, 14:00 UTC 15:07:32 <thd> The same problem is present for all the lists but no one has raised the issue in relation to the other lists. 15:07:51 <thd> Better to start with one and learn something. 15:07:52 <cait> I think if we start this proces, we should fix for all 15:08:02 <cait> ok 15:08:11 <tcohen> thanks everyone 15:08:16 <tcohen> #endmeeting